Security is a primary concern for mobile users, especially when browsing on public wireless networks. Let’s look at how Pyproxy and Tamilmv address this concern:
1. Pyproxy Security
One of the main advantages of using Pyproxy is its strong encryption protocols. This ensures that users' internet traffic is hidden from potential eavesdroppers, which is crucial when using mobile devices on unsecured public networks like cafes, airports, or hotels. With Pyproxy, mobile users benefit from an encrypted tunnel, making it difficult for hackers to intercept their data. However, encryption also means a slight sacrifice in speed, which users should be aware of.
2. Tamilmv Security
Tamilmv proxy sites tend to focus more on accessibility rather than security, which may be a concern for privacy-conscious users. While these proxies may provide some level of anonymity, they do not typically offer the strong encryption that Pyproxy does. As a result, using Tamilmv proxies on public wireless networks could expose users to privacy risks, such as data interception. If security is a priority, users may want to consider using additional tools like VPNs to secure their connection while using Tamilmv proxies.
